Meiosis is the formation of ______ (sex cells – eggs and sperm)
gametes
Daughter cells contain half the number of chromosomes as the original cell, making them ______
haploid
Spermatogenesis occurs in ______ in males
testes
Oogenesis occurs in ______ in females
ovaries
Two haploid (n) gametes are brought together through fertilization to form a ______ (2n) zygote
diploid
Meiosis reduces the chromosomes number by ______
half
Metaphase I: Homologous pairs of chromosomes align along the ______.
equator
Anaphase I: Homologs separate and move to opposite ______.
poles
Telophase I: Nuclear envelopes reassemble; Spindle disappears; Cytokinesis divides cell into ______.
two
MEIOSIS II: Reducing Chromosome Number Only one homolog of each chromosome is present in the ______.
cell
Prophase II: Nuclear envelope fragments; Spindle ______.
forms
Metaphase II: Chromosomes align along the ______ of cell.
equator
Anaphase II: Sister chromatids separate and move to opposite ______.
poles
Telophase II: Nuclear envelope assembles; Chromosome decondense; Spindle disappears; Cytokinesis divides cell into ______.
two
MITOSIS: Occurs in ______ cells.
somatic
MEIOSIS: Occurs in germ (sex) ______.
cells
